Can Electric Foot Massagers Help Seniors?
Many seniors have tired, achy feet due to aging, arthritis, decreased mobility, or simply from standing and walking for long stretches. Although an electric foot massager isn’t a medical device, it can help boost comfort and relaxation after a busy day.
The NCCIH, part of the NIH, notes that massage therapy can provide quick relief for certain types of pain and promote relaxation and well-being. Results may vary, but many individuals include massage in their self-care routines.
For older adults, the primary advantages of using an electric foot massager might include:
- Easing fatigue for tired feet.
- Relieving muscle tension following walking or standing.
- Delivers comforting warmth when the heat function is active.
- Providing a comfortable massage experience right at home.
- Promoting daily relaxation and self-care routines.
Helpful Note: Seniors with diabetes, circulation issues, severe neuropathy, blood clots, or recent foot injuries should consult a healthcare professional before using a foot massager.

Frequently Asked Questions About Electric Foot Massagers for Seniors.
Are electric foot massagers safe for older adults?
Electric foot massagers are typically safe for most seniors when used as directed by the manufacturer. However, those with specific medical conditions, like severe neuropathy, circulation issues, or recent foot injuries, should seek advice from a healthcare professional prior to use.
Can using a foot massager alleviate arthritis symptoms?
Many seniors with arthritis discover that foot massage enhances comfort and relaxation. They often prefer models that have adjustable intensity settings and heat functions, as these features let users tailor the massage to their preferences.
How frequently should seniors use a foot massager?
Most individuals can comfortably use a foot massager several times a week or daily. Usually, 15 to 30-minute sessions are enough to help them relax.
Is heat an essential feature in a foot massager?
While heat isn’t necessary, many seniors value the extra warmth, as it can enhance the soothing, comfortable feel of massage sessions.
